Mouth guards and splints are removable appliances worn over your teeth, usually at night. Unlike over-the-counter options, professionally made appliances are designed specifically for your bite, offering better comfort and durability.
Patients often choose dental splints as part of a preventative approach to protect their teeth and reduce strain on the jaw.
Many people associate mouth guards only with sports, but they are widely used in dentistry to manage several common issues.
Grinding your teeth at night can gradually wear down enamel and increase sensitivity. Custom teeth grinding treatment helps reduce pressure and protect your teeth from further damage.
Tension in the jaw, clicking sounds, or difficulty opening your mouth may be linked to joint dysfunction. Appliances designed for TMD treatment help stabilise the jaw and reduce strain on surrounding muscles.
Certain appliances can support airflow during sleep, which may help with mild breathing issues.
